즉시 파일이 0바이트로 압축되지 않도록 보장

즉시 파일이 0바이트로 압축되지 않도록 보장

Gzip이 활성화되었습니다. 크기가 2.7kb인 사이트를 요청했습니다. 불행히도 사이트는 0바이트로 압축되었습니다. 파일이 즉시 0바이트로 압축되지 않도록 htaccess에 코드를 어떻게 명시합니까?

답변1

압축 시 0바이트인 파일은 없습니다. 전송이 실패했을 가능성이 높습니다. 다음은 생성할 수 있는 가장 작은 파일(0바이트)을 사용하는 예입니다.

$ touch zerobytes.demonstration
$ ls -l zerobytes.demonstration
-rw-rw-r-- 1 walt walt 0 Oct 21 11:26 zerobytes.demonstration
$ gzip -9 --verbose zerobytes.demonstration
zerobytes.demonstration:      0.0% -- replaced with zerobytes.demonstration.gz
$ ls -l zerobytes.demonstration.gz
-rw-rw-r-- 1 walt walt 44 Oct 21 11:26 zerobytes.demonstration.gz
$ od -bc zerobytes.demonstration.gz
0000000 037 213 010 010 272 256 047 126 002 003 172 145 162 157 142 171
        037 213  \b  \b 272 256   '   V 002 003   z   e   r   o   b   y
0000020 164 145 163 056 144 145 155 157 156 163 164 162 141 164 151 157
          t   e   s   .   d   e   m   o   n   s   t   r   a   t   i   o
0000040 156 000 003 000 000 000 000 000 000 000 000 000
          n  \0 003  \0  \0  \0  \0  \0  \0  \0  \0  \0
0000054
$ 

관련 정보